Transparent Hybrid Film Changes Color in Response to Humidity

Facebook X LinkedIn Email
TOKYO, June 4, 2018 — Scientists developed a transparent hybrid film and investigated its chromic behavior in relation to relative humidity (RH). The film is made from environmentally friendly clay minerals and a dye, magnesium porphyrin, which changes color in response to environmental humidity. Combining dyes with a range of natural minerals is a promising strategy for creating hybrid materials that can interact with light, because the physical structure of these natural materials typically features tiny cavities that can hold light-sensitive molecules.
